We stayed for one night and that was enough. Slept terribly, not due to the road, but due to the noise within the property. Guests were generally quiet but soundproofing is poor from both the room above and the room next door. Hearing other guests snoring and just moving around...??! And flushing the toilet, and running the tap too... Really not great. Noise from kitchen. Outside of property smarter then inside. Rooms basic (which is fine in itself) but in need of TLC. Cracked mirror, cracked toilet cistern, missing light bulbs, flaking wall paper, doors creaking. SMALL. I am slim ( 8 stoner) but was squeezing around. Shower a problem for 6 foot husband who had to duck to use it. No table free for us at breakfast (not enough tables for number of guests staying????), and when we did finally get a seat, breakfast was average - greasy, cheap sausages. Staff were polite but usual staff We're away apparently? Close to amenities. Sorry but won't recommend or stay again.

Very disappointed with this bed and breakfast as they charge extra for the breakfast. It should be advertised as "room only". We paid £149 for 2 nights in a ground floor small twin room with very small shower room. The room faced onto a noisy main road. Not good value for money. The only saving grace is the young woman who works in the place. Nice helpful manner.

Booked here to stay for 3 nights while visiting relatives in Ashford. Booking was for bed and breakfast but when we arrived we were handed a list of local cafes that serve breakfast as it wasn’t available. Not good. Then we opened the room, the floor was filthy and there was even a toenail under the bed - disgusting at any time and especially so in the current circumstances. The room was really noisy and we had a terrible night’s sleep. In the morning there was nobody around to speak to so we went out for the day. When we returned in the afternoon the cleaners had been in but the room was still filthy and the toenail was still there. We decided that the best thing to do was to leave. The manager did speak to us but by that stage it was too late, there was no way we were going to spend another night there.
It isn’t cheap enough to be forgivable, no idea where the glowing reviews are from. Avoid!
